HCD Mode
The Horizontal Component Distance (HCD) display is
intended to be your primary mode, used for most rifle
and archery shooting applications. The yardage number
displayed is the critical HCD.

The displayed HCD yardage is corrected for shot angle
and needs no extra user input; shooters simply use
the appropriate level ground bullet drop for the range
displayed. Archers use the appropriate level ground sight
pin for the range displayed.
Use the HCD range mode in the following situations:
• Rifle shooting on level ground at any range.
• Rifle shooting out to ranges of 800 yards with mild
slopes (less than 15 degrees).
• Rifle shooting out to ranges of 400 yards with moderate
slopes (15 to 30 degrees).
• For all archery shooting.
Note: To correctly account for wind, you need to know the Line of
Sight distance to the target as it is based on how far the bullet
travels to the target. This can be achieved using the LOS mode.
